Why is this a more solid answer?
The solid answer provides more specific details about the candidate's experience and highlights their confidence in operating orthopedic equipment. It also addresses the eagerness to learn and improve by mentioning their commitment to staying updated with the latest advancements in orthopedic care. However, it can still be improved by providing specific examples of professional development activities or continuous education programs the candidate has participated in to enhance their knowledge and skills in operating orthopedic equipment.

Why is this an exceptional answer?
The exceptional answer provides a comprehensive overview of the candidate's familiarity and expertise in operating a wide range of medical equipment related to orthopedic care. It includes specific examples of advanced orthopedic equipment and highlights the candidate's ability to interpret surgical plans and support the orthopedic team during procedures. It also mentions advanced certifications and active participation in professional development activities to showcase the candidate's commitment to continuous learning. This answer demonstrates the candidate's exceptional knowledge and skills in operating orthopedic equipment.
How to prepare for this question:
  • Review medical equipment commonly used in orthopedic care and their functions.
  • Familiarize yourself with the latest advancements in orthopedic technology and techniques through research and attending conferences or workshops.
  • Seek opportunities to gain hands-on experience with orthopedic equipment through clinical rotations or volunteering in orthopedic units.
  • Consider pursuing additional certifications or advanced training in orthopedic nursing to enhance your expertise.
